Investment vs Gambling Framework

A framework for distinguishing between strategic investing and emotional gambling during market downturns, based on Shaan Puri's experience as both an investor and former poker player.

Mental Framework for Market Downturns

  • Don't obsess over daily fluctuations

    • Avoid checking portfolio values constantly
    • Daily changes don't matter if you're not actively trading
    • Looking at losses creates unnecessary mental stress
  • Focus on fundamental beliefs

    • Ask yourself: "Has anything changed about my investment thesis?"
    • Evaluate if you still believe in 5-10 year outlook
    • If core thesis hasn't changed, no action needed

Distinguishing Investment from Gambling

  • Key signs of gambling behavior:

    • Chasing losses
    • Trying to "win back" lost money
    • Making emotional decisions
    • Acting from a place of "tilt"
  • Signs of proper investing:

    • Making calculated "buy the dip" decisions
    • Maintaining emotional distance
    • Sticking to original investment thesis
    • Taking time to assess before acting

Healthy Market Response

  • Increase focus on active income

    • Don't rely solely on investment returns
    • Pursue business opportunities and cash-generating activities
    • Submit invoices and collect payments promptly
    • Stay productive regardless of market conditions
  • Maintain perspective

    • Avoid getting lazy during bull markets
    • Don't let paper gains reduce work ethic
    • Remember markets are cyclical
    • Keep cash reserves for opportunities
